Role Overview

To provide the mill with general operative support in order to meet site standards to maintain product consistency, equipment reliability, operational efficiency and maximise factory output, in compliance with group policies.

To operate the facility in execution of all operational tasks on a day-to-day basis. This includes logistics, materials handling, small maintenance tasks and operating specific equipment to the required standards.

Production Operative Duties

  • Operating and monitoring machinery to ensure production runs smoothly and efficiently.
  • Maintain operating costs through auditing and controlling against centreline settings.
  • Keeping accurate records of production output and downtime and working as a team to reach output targets.
  • Operation of FLT, Clamp truck, Skid-steer and MEWP (Cherry Picker).
  • Undertaking routine maintenance and cleaning of the machinery, which includes carrying out FLT checks against the checklist daily.
  • Adhering to quality, health, and safety procedures and regulations.
  • Troubleshooting day to day issues.

How to prepare for a job interview at Northwood

✨Know the Role Inside Out

Make sure you thoroughly understand the responsibilities of a General Production Operative. Familiarise yourself with the specific tasks mentioned in the job description, such as operating machinery and maintaining production records. This will help you demonstrate your knowledge and enthusiasm during the interview.

✨Highlight Relevant Experience

If you have previous experience in manufacturing or operating equipment like FLTs or MEWPs, be sure to mention it. Share specific examples of how you've successfully handled similar tasks in the past, as this will show that you're well-prepared for the role.

✨Showcase Problem-Solving Skills

Since the role requires good problem-solving abilities, prepare to discuss situations where you've effectively resolved issues in a work environment.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ers and make them impactful.

✨Emphasise Teamwork and Communication

As the role involves working as part of a team, be ready to talk about your communication skills and how you collaborate with others. Provide examples of successful teamwork experiences, highlighting your ability to contribute positively to group dynamics.
